You are on page 1of 7

UNIVERSIDAD ABIERTA Y A DISTANCIA DE MEXICO

CIENCIAS EXACTAS, INGENIERIA Y TECNOLOGIA

INGENIERIA EN DESARROLLO DE SOFTWARE

Investigación de operaciones

Unidad 2

AUTORREFLEXIONES
Responde las siguientes preguntas de autorreflexión correspondientes a la Unidad 2 de
la asignatura:

a) ¿Qué es un modelo de transporte?

El modelo de transporte es una clase especial de programación lineal que tiene


que ver con transportar un artículo desde sus fuentes, hasta sus destinos, el
objetivo es determinar el programa de transporte que minimice el costo total de
trasporte y que al mismo tiempo satisfaga los límites de la oferta y la demanda.
En el modelo se supone que el costo del transporte es proporcional a la cantidad
de unidades transportadas en determinada ruta.

En general se puede ampliar el modelo de transporte a otras áreas de la


operación lineal normal, su estructura especial permite desarrollar un algoritmo
de cómputo, basado en el simplex que usa las relaciones primal – dual para
simplificar los cálculos

El método de transporte es entonces un modelo lineal de tamaño variado que


podría ser resuelto utilizando el método simplex de resolución de modelos
lineales, pero resultará ineficiente debido al gran número de 1´s y 0´s que se
encuentran en las restricciones, es por ello que se requiere utilizar el método de
transporte.

b) ¿Cuáles son las características del método de transporte?

1. El Método Simplex es un procedimiento de cálculo algebraico, iterativo, para


resolver Modelos Lineales de cualquier tamaño. Por lo tanto, siendo lineales,
los modelos de transporte pueden ser solucionados con este Algoritmo. Sin
embargo, resulta ineficiente para su solución, sólo necesita observar la
cantidad de 1 y 0 que tiene en la matriz de restricciones. Por ello, se creó el
Algoritmo de Transporte para solucionarlos.

2. El Algoritmo de Transporte funciona, en forma general, igual al Algoritmo


Simplex. Calcula una solución posible inicial, y determina sí esa solución es
óptima. Si no lo es, se mueve a un punto extremo adyacente en el conjunto convexo
de soluciones posible y calcula la nueva solución en ese punto. Determina
nuevamente si es o no óptima, si no lo es, repite el proceso anterior y así
continúa sucesivamente hasta encontrar un punto extremo cuyo valor
objetivo no pueda ser mejorado y allí concluye con la solución óptima.

3. La diferencia entre los algoritmos Simplex y de Transporte, radica en los


cálculos matemáticos que realizan para encontrar la solución inicial y para
determinar si la solución es o no óptima. Tiene mayor rapidez que el Simplex,
requiere menos memoria en la computadora, por lo que permite resolver
modelos más grandes, y produce soluciones enteras.

4. Para usar el Algoritmo de Transporte es necesario que las cantidades


ofrecidas del bien o servicio sean iguales a las cantidades demandadas.
Como esto no ocurre siempre en la práctica, se hace necesario BALANCEAR
el modelo, es decir igualar las cantidades ofrecidas con las demandadas.

5. Cuando la Oferta excede a la Demanda se debe crear un destino ficticio para


que absorba la cantidad en exceso de la oferta. El costo de transporte unitario
en ese destino será de valor cero, puesto que realmente no se transportará
ninguna cantidad del bien o servicio. Cualquier cantidad que quede en ese
destino informará la cantidad del bien o servicio que ha quedado disponible,
sin transportar, en el origen respectivo.

6. Cuando la Demanda excede a la Oferta se debe crear un origen ficticio para


que provea la cantidad en exceso de la demanda. El costo de transporte
unitario en ese origen será de valor cero, ya que realmente no se transportará
ninguna cantidad del bien o servicio desde ese origen, no existente en la
realidad. Cualquier cantidad que quede en ese origen informará la cantidad
del bien o servicio que no se ha transportado al destino respectivo, es decir,
la demanda que ha quedado insatisfecha en el destino respectivo.

7. En algunos casos, el origen o destino ficticio podrá contener costos unitarios


mayores que cero.

Por ejemplo, cuando se tengan costos unitarios de mantener en inventario


cada unidad no transportada, desde ese origen ficticio, y se desee minimizar,
junto a los costos de transporte, el costo de mantener en inventario esas
unidades no transportadas. Otro ejemplo se tendría cuando el demandante
recarga un costo por cada unidad demandada y no transportada, y se desea
minimizar, junto a los costos de transporte, el costo de la demanda
insatisfecha.

8. Las TABLAS de Transporte son un resumen detallado de la información del


modelo. Las restricciones de oferta se leen horizontalmente y las
restricciones de demanda verticalmente.

9. Para calcular la solución inicial posible (que satisface todas las restricciones),
el algoritmo tiene varios métodos, entre los cuales pueden citarse:

a) Método de la Esquina Noroeste,


a. Método del Costo Unitario Mínimo, y c) Método de Aproximación de Vogel
o método VAM ( Vogel´s Aproximation Method). Cada uno de ellos con
aspectos particulares que los hacen menos o más eficientes en el
propósito de obtener una solución inicial posible.

10. Para determinar si la solución es o no óptima utiliza también varios métodos


como: a) Método Sttepping Stone (no se acostumbra a usar la traducción al
español) y b) Método de los Multiplicadores, basado en teoría de Dualidad,
donde los multiplicadores en la tabla óptima corresponden a las variables
duales.

11. Los coeficientes relativos son valores que indican en cuánto variaría el
objetivo por cada unidad de incremento en el valor de la variable a la que
corresponde ese coeficiente, si esa variable pasa a formar parte de una
nueva solución. Se utilizan como criterio para determinar si la solución
encontrada es óptima o no. Esto es válido también en Modelos de Transporte
porque son también Modelos Lineales. La forma de calcularlos en este
algoritmo es diferente a la usada en el Método Simplex y depende del método
usado para determinar si la solución es o no es óptima.

12. Además de la Programación Lineal de Transporte se cuentan otras


variaciones en Programación Lineal tales como son la Programación Lineal
de Transbordo, Programación Lineal de Asignación, Programación Lineal
Entera y Programación Lineal por Objetivos, cada una de las cuales utiliza un
algoritmo propio para su solución.

13. Todos los algoritmos de solución se encuentran bien detallados en la


bibliografía de Investigación de Operaciones y Técnicas o Métodos
Cuantitativos en la administración.

c) ¿Qué es una red?

Una red es la representación gráfica de un proyecto, las actividades que se


desarrollan en ella se simbolizan mediante círculos (nodos), mientras que las
relaciones de secuencia entre las actividades con segmentos dirigidos (aristas)

d) Describe los casos en los que se emplean los 5 algoritmos para optimizar redes
descritos por Taha (2004, p. 213)

1. Árbol de expansión mínima


Enlaza los nodos de una red en forma directa o indirecta, con la mínima
longitud de las ramas enlazadas

2. Algoritmo de la ruta más corta

En el problema de la ruta más corta se determina ésta, entre la fuente y un


destino en una red de transporte.

3. Algoritmo de flujo máximo

Se basa en determinar rutas de irrupción que tengan flujo neto positivo entre
los nodos fuente y sumidero. Cada ruta comunica parte o todas las
capacidades de sus arcos al flujo en la red.

4. Algoritmo de red capacitada con costo mínimo

Se basa en la hipótesis siguiente:

1. A cada arco se le asocia un costo de flujo unitario (no negativo)


2. Los arcos pueden tener límites inferiores positivos de capacidad
3. Todo nodo en la red puede funcionar como fuente o como sumidero

El nuevo modelo determina los flujos en los distintos arcos, que minimizan el
costo total y a la vez satisfacen las restricciones del flujo y las cantidades de
oferta y demanda en los nodos. Primero representamos el modelo de red
capacitada de flujo y su formulación equivalente en programación lineal. Esta
formulación es la base del desarrollo de un algoritmo simplex capacitado
especial, para resolver el modelo de flujo de red. La sección termina con la
representación de una plantilla de hoja de cálculo de la red capacitada con
costo mínimo.

5. Algoritmo de la ruta crítica

Es la formulación o construcción del programa del proyecto. Para lograr este


objetivo en una forma adecuada se hacen cálculos especiales para obtener:

1. Duración total necesaria para terminar el proyecto


2. Clasificación de las actividades del proyecto en críticas y no críticas.

Se dice que una actividad es crítica, si no hay margen en la determinación de


sus tiempos de inicio y de término. Una actividad no crítica permite alguna
holgura en su programación, de modo que el tiempo de inicio de la actividad
se puede adelantar o retrasar dentro de ciertos límites, sin afectar la fecha
de terminación de todo el proyecto.

Para efectuar cálculos necesarios, se define un evento como un momento en


el tiempo en el que se terminan actividades y otras se inician.

e) ¿En qué casos se emplea la programación no lineal?

Los problemas no lineales se caracterizan por tener relaciones no lineales; es


decir, no existe una relación directa y proporcional entre las variables que
intervienen. Los problemas de programación no lineal, también son llamados
curvilíneos, ya que el área que delimita las soluciones factibles en un gráfico se
presenta en forma de curva.

La función objetivo en la programación no lineal, puede ser cóncavo o convexo.


Es cóncavo cuando se trata de maximizar utilidades, contribuciones, etc. Es
convexo cuando trata de minimizar recursos, costos, etc. Los problemas que
contienen restricciones lineales, se resuelven de una forma más sencilla que los
problemas con restricciones no lineales.

f) ¿Qué es un multiplicador de Lagrange?

Otro de los métodos de solución que pertenecen a la teoría de optimización


clásica es el Método de Lagrange. Este método utiliza como apoyo los llamados
multiplicadores de Lagrange para llevar a una solución los problemas de
programación no lineal encontrado los llamados máximos y mínimos.

Los multiplicadores de Lagrange son una opción durante la búsqueda de


soluciones a problemas no lineales.

g) Describe las dificultades que enfrentas al desarrollar las actividades de la Unidad


2

Como es de esperarse la principal dificultad consiste en que es mucha lectura


para comprensión de los temas.

A esto se une que la información esta diseminada en varios autores. Y además


la calidad del material no es muy buena.

De ahí en más el uso de los programas es intuitivo.

h) ¿Qué conclusión obtuviste al finalizar la Unidad 2?


Que existen métodos que son complementos del método simplex que agilizan la
resolución de problemas, además que representan menor carga en los
programas que los resuelven.

You might also like